預計到 2024 年,整形外科關節重建市場規模將達到 217.5 億美元,到 2025 年將達到 231 億美元,到 2033 年將達到 373.7 億美元,在預測期(2026-2033 年)內複合年成長率為 6.2%。

由於骨質疏鬆症、骨關節炎等整形外科疾病的盛行率不斷上升,以及類風濕性關節炎病例的增加,整形外科關節重建市場正經歷顯著成長。手術需求的激增凸顯了關節重建手術的迫切性。新冠疫情初期帶來了許多挑戰,包括非緊急手術的取消以及主要企業收入的大幅下降。然而,隨著擇期手術的恢復,市場開始迅速復甦,積壓的手術也得以清理。儘管收入最初有所下降,但隨著對關節重建解決方案的日益重視,主要企業的收入正在回升。預計整形外科領域將保持穩定成長和復甦,整體前景依然樂觀。

整形外科關節重建市場成長要素

整形外科關節重建市場的主要驅動力是日益成長的客製化關節移植需求,這些植入物需根據每位患者的解剖特徵量身定做。傳統的「一刀切」式設計無法適應個體間的解剖差異。這促使領先的醫療設備製造商投資於創新技術,以實現個人化整形外科植入的生產。這種向患者特定解決方案的轉變凸顯了該行業致力於改善手術效果和提升患者整體體驗的決心。這些進步對於滿足接受關節重建手術的男性和女性患者的多樣化需求至關重要。

限制整形外科關節重建市場的因素

整形外科關節重建市場面臨可能阻礙其成長的重大挑戰。這些挑戰包括植入使用相關的併發症,這可能會降低患者的接受度和外科醫生的信心。此外,主要膝關節和髖關節置換器材製造商的產品召回進一步加劇了這一局面。這些召回引發了人們對植入安全性和可靠性的擔憂,並可能對市場認知產生負面影響。此外,如果像 Zimmer Biomet、強生公司或史密斯醫療這樣的主要企業發生大規模召回事件,可能會產生連鎖反應,並削弱整個市場的信心。

整形外科關節重建市場趨勢

整形外科關節重建市場正呈現出顯著的數位化醫療技術融合趨勢,這大大改變了病患參與度和術後照護模式。網路資源和行動應用程式的普及,使患者能夠更積極地參與手術過程,方便他們獲取關鍵資訊並與醫護人員溝通。例如,Zimmer Biomet 的「mymobility」應用程式等創新舉措,正是這一轉變的典型代表,它為接受膝關節和髖關節置換術的患者提供了更強大的連接性和支持。這些數位化環境不僅有助於提升病患教育水平,還能改善復健效果,最終推動整形外科關節重建領域的發展與進步。

Orthopedic Joint Replacement Market size was valued at USD 21.75 Billion in 2024 and is poised to grow from USD 23.1 Billion in 2025 to USD 37.37 Billion by 2033, growing at a CAGR of 6.2% during the forecast period (2026-2033).

The Orthopedic Joint Replacement market is experiencing significant growth due to the rising prevalence of orthopedic conditions such as osteoporosis and osteoarthritis, alongside increasing cases of rheumatoid arthritis. This surge in demand for surgical interventions highlights the urgent need for joint replacement procedures. The COVID-19 pandemic initially posed challenges, leading to a halt in non-emergency surgeries and significant revenue losses for major companies. Nevertheless, as elective surgeries resumed, the market began to recover swiftly, clearing backlogs of postponed operations. Despite initial declines in sales, leading firms are now witnessing a resurgence in revenue, driven by an increased focus on joint replacement solutions. The overall outlook remains positive, with expectations of steady growth and recovery in the orthopedic sector.

Driver of the Orthopedic Joint Replacement Market

The orthopedic joint replacement market is witnessing increased demand for customized joint implants tailored to the unique anatomical needs of individual patients, which is significantly driving its growth. The traditional approach of a universal design does not accommodate the variations in anatomy between different individuals, leading major medical device companies to invest in innovative technologies that allow for the creation of personalized orthopedic implants. This shift toward patient-specific solutions highlights the industry's commitment to improving surgical outcomes and enhancing the overall patient experience. Such advancements are essential in meeting the diverse needs of both men and women undergoing joint replacement procedures.

Restraints in the Orthopedic Joint Replacement Market

The orthopedic joint replacement market faces considerable challenges that may hinder its growth. Among these challenges are complications associated with implant usage that could deter patient acceptance and surgeon confidence. Additionally, the occurrence of product recalls by major manufacturers of knee and hip replacement devices further complicates the landscape. These recalls have raised concerns regarding the safety and reliability of these implants, which can negatively impact market perception. Furthermore, when leading companies such as Zimmer Biomet, Johnson and Johnson Services Inc., and Smith & Nephew experience significant recall events, it creates a ripple effect that can undermine trust in the overall market.

Market Trends of the Orthopedic Joint Replacement Market

The Orthopedic Joint Replacement market is witnessing a significant trend toward the integration of digital health technologies, transforming patient engagement and postoperative care. With the prevalence of web-based resources and mobile applications, patients are increasingly empowered to take an active role in their surgical journeys, accessing vital information and facilitating communication with healthcare providers. Innovations like the Zimmer Biomet "mymobility" app exemplify this shift, enhancing connectivity and support for individuals undergoing knee or hip replacements. This digital landscape not only improves patient education but also fosters better recovery outcomes, ultimately driving the growth and evolution of the orthopedic joint replacement sector.
